- Contentful
- Publii
- Strapi
- TinaCMS
- WordPress
- DatoCMS
- Ghost
- Sanity
- Cockpit
- ButterCMS
- Other headless CMS options
- How do I host my static website?
- That’s it!
As someone who has built numerous websites over the years, I’ve come to appreciate the power and simplicity of static site generators. They offer many advantages over traditional content management systems (CMS), including faster load times, greater security, and lower hosting costs.
But this doesn’t mean you have to sacrifice the convenience of a CMS when building a static website. In fact, many great headless CMS options are specifically designed for use with static sites.
For the record, a headless CMS is a data repository for website content. It is not a full publishing system. It allows you to enter, edit, and format your website’s pages. Then it makes its data available through an API (application programming interface) to a static site generator (SSG) for rendering your pages. The SSG outputs a fully-formatted static website. Your site is now ready to host on the web.
In this article, I’ll share my top 10 picks for the best CMS for static sites. Some may surprise you!
Let’s take a quick look.
Contentful
Like most of these entries, Contentful is a headless CMS used with static site generators. A powerful API allows you to integrate your content with a wide range of platforms. Its user interface is intuitive and easy to use. Contentful offers a variety of content modeling options so that you can create custom fields and content types.
Publii
Designed as a desktop app, the Publii CMS is easy to use and appropriate for those familiar with WordPress or Joomla. It provides a graphic user interface (GUI) similar to WordPress. Outputting your pages to a static site generator is easy.
RELATED ARTICLE: What is Publii?
Strapi
Strapi is a free and open-source headless CMS. It offers a flexible and modular architecture. You can customize your content models and APIs. Strapi also offers robust authentication, role-based access control, and integrations with various third-party services.
TinaCMS
TinaCMS is the new generation of the now-defunct Forestry CMS. If you have a Forestry site, you can import it directly into TinaCMS. TinaCMS has a user-friendly interface that can be integrated directly into your site. You manage your content through a real-time preview. TinaCMS supports both Markdown and WYSIWYG editors.
WordPress
Surprised at this one? WordPress is built to function as a headless CMS that, with the help of a plugin, can output a totally static website. Many people are not aware of how easy it is to do this. I recommend the Simply Static plugin for static site generation. Assemble your pages in WordPress, click a button, and output a static website—just like that.
RELATED ARTICLE: Static Site Generators for WordPress
DatoCMS
DatoCMS offers a range of content modeling options, including custom fields, relations, and translations. You create content queries using GraphQL. DatoCMS offers a wide range of integrations with third-party services and has powerful collaboration features.
Ghost
Ghost is a very popular CMS, especially for blogs and web publishing. It provides a simple and intuitive web-based interface. Ghost offers an API that allows you to integrate your content with a variety of platforms and supports both Markdown and HTML editors.
Sanity
Headless CMS Sanity gives you a flexible and customizable schema editor, allowing you to create custom content types and fields. Sanity also has collaboration tools and integrations with third-party services.
Cockpit
Lightweight and flexible, the Cockpit CMS offers a simple and intuitive interface. You manage your content through a web-based editor. Cockpit also offers authentication and access control features and supports various content types and fields.
ButterCMS
Offering a range of content modeling options, including custom fields, ButterCMS allows you to manage your content through a user-friendly interface. ButterCMS also integrates with third-party services, including Google Sheets, Salesforce, and HubSpot.
Other headless CMS options
These are my top 10 picks for the best CMS for static sites. Of course, there are many other great options out there, and the right CMS for you will depend on your specific needs and preferences.
It’s worth noting that while static site generators offer many advantages over traditional monolithic CMS platforms, they do require a bit more technical expertise to set up and maintain (such as running regular software testing). However, even people with limited technical experience can benefit if you choose wisely.
Make sure you choose a CMS that gives you the flexibility to host your static site wherever you prefer. One recommended hosting option is Tiiny.host.
How do I host my static website?
You can visit Tiiny.host for fast, secure, and easy hosting of your static website.
Once you visit the homepage at Tiiny.host, you are three simple steps from your project being live on the web.
- Enter the link-name for your site.
- Choose HTML, then drag and drop or upload your zipped website file.
- Click the big blue “Upload” button.
That’s it!
Next steps
Tiiny.host offers everything you need for sharing a professional or personal website on the internet.
You can also host single files of almost any type, including PDFs, restaurant menus, Miro boards, text adventure games—just about anything you can digitally create.
Tiiny.host’s customer service is awesome! Contact them directly at Tiiny.host/help and see. They’ll answer your questions about their services, help you out with any problems, and explain any issues raised by this article.